What is the Difference Between Leucoderma and Albinism

March 22, 2023 Posted by Dr.Samanthi

The key difference between leucoderma and albinism is that leucoderma causes skin pigmentation loss mainly due to autoimmunity, while albinism causes skin pigmentation loss mainly due to genetic mutations.

Skin pigmentation loss is a medical condition that happens due to a low amount of melanin. It is also known as hypopigmentation. In this condition, the patches of skin are lighter in colour than the surrounding skin. Loss of skin pigmentation can occur due to different reasons, such as burns, infections, blisters, chemical exposure, and medical conditions such as leucoderma, albinism, pityriasis alba, etc. Leucoderma and albinism are two medical conditions that cause skin pigmentation loss.

What is Leucoderma?

Leucoderma is a medical condition that causes hypopigmentation mainly due to autoimmunity. It is also known as vitiligo. It is a skin disorder that causes areas of the skin to turn white. Leucoderma affects 1% of the world’s population. This condition occurs when the immune system of the body attacks melanocytes, which are cells that produce melanin in the skin. The signs and symptoms of leucoderma may include patches of skin or mucous membranes that lose colour and patches of hair on the body that turn silver, gray, or white colour and itchy skin before depigmentation starts. Moreover, leucoderma is caused by autoimmune conditions, genetic changes (30 genes involved), stress, and environmental triggers (ultraviolet radiation and toxic chemical exposure). The risk factor for leucoderma may include certain autoimmune conditions like Addison’s disease, diabetes type1, lupus, psoriasis, rheumatoid arthritis, thyroid disease, and anemia.

Leucoderma can be diagnosed through family medical history and visual examination using a wood lamp. Furthermore, leucoderma can be treated through medications (corticosteroids, topical Janus kinase inhibitors, and calcineurin inhibitors), light therapy, depigmentation therapy, and surgery (skin grafting and blister grafting).

What is Albinism?

Albinism is a medical condition that causes hypopigmentation mainly due to genetic mutations. In this condition, the skin losses its pigmentation all over the body. Albinism is caused by genetic mutations that are inherited in either an autosomal recessive pattern or an X-linked recessive pattern. Sometimes, rare genetic syndromes such as Hermansky Pudlak syndrome and Chediak Higashi syndrome can cause albinism. The risk factors for this condition include children of parents who have albinism, children of parents who do not have albinism but carry faulty genes that cause albinism, and people who have family members suffering from albinism. The symptoms of albinism may include very pale skin, hair, and eyes, patches of missing skin pigment in the entire body, crossed eyes, rapid eye movements, vision problems, and light sensitivity.

Moreover, albinism can be diagnosed through family medical history, physical examination, eye examination, comparing the child’s pigmentation to that of other family members, and genetic testing. Furthermore, albinism can be treated through eye care (surgery for eye problems), skin care and prevention of skin cancer, lifestyle, and home remedies (using low vision aids, using sunscreen, strictly avoiding lengthy sun exposure, wearing protective clothing and protecting eyes by wearing dark UV blocking sunglasses) and coping with emotional and social issues.

What are the Similarities Between Leucoderma and Albinism?

  • Leucoderma and albinism are two medical conditions that cause skin pigmentation loss.
  • Both conditions are characterized by patches of skin or hair that lose their normal colour.
  • Both conditions are not life-threatening conditions, but they can cause complications.
  • These conditions can be diagnosed through medical history and physical examination.
  • They are treated through topical medications and addressing emotional and social issues.

Summary – Leucoderma vs Albinism

Leucoderma and albinism are two medical conditions that cause skin pigmentation loss or hypopigmentation. Both these conditions are characterized by patches of skin or hair that lose their normal colour. However, leucoderma causes skin pigmentation loss mainly due to autoimmunity, while albinism causes skin pigmentation loss mainly due to genetic mutations. So, this is the key difference between leucoderma and albinism.
